koordinačių sistema statusas T sritis fizika atitikmenys: angl. coordinate system; frame of axes; system of axes vok. Achsenkreuz, n; Koordinatensystem, n rus. координатная система, f; система координат, f pranc. système de coordonnées, m

Fizikos terminų žodynas : lietuvių, anglų, prancūzų, vokiečių ir rusų kalbomis. – Vilnius : Mokslo ir enciklopedijų leidybos institutas. . 2007.
